A resurfacing scheme at Crevenagh Road Roundabout, Omagh is due to commence on Friday night 10 November 2023.
The work includes carriageway strengthening and resurfacing of the Crevenagh Road Roundabout and a short distance on all approach roads.
During these periods signed diversions will be in place as follows:
South bound traffic diverted via Dublin Road.
North bound traffic diverted via Bankmore Road, Cranny Road, Donaghanie Road and B4 Hospital Road
The Department has carefully planned these road works and associated traffic management arrangements in order to minimize inconvenience to the public. Road users are advised to allow extra time for their journey and to follow the alternative routes which will be clearly signed on the approaches to the closure. Local access for residents and emergency services will be maintained at all times.
Completion of the work by Sunday 19 November 2023 is subject to favorable weather conditions, however, the Department will keep the public informed of any change.
